Career path
| Career Role in Agricultural Risk Management (UK) | Description |
|---|---|
| Agricultural Risk Management Consultant | Provides expert advice to farmers and agricultural businesses on mitigating risks related to climate change, market volatility, and disease outbreaks. High demand for professionals with strong analytical and communication skills. |
| Crop Insurance Underwriter (Agricultural Risk) | Assesses and underwrites crop insurance policies, evaluating risk factors and determining appropriate premiums. Requires in-depth knowledge of agricultural practices and risk assessment methodologies. |
| Agricultural Data Analyst | Analyzes large datasets related to agricultural production, market trends, and weather patterns to identify risks and opportunities. Strong analytical and data visualization skills are essential. Emerging field with high growth potential. |
| Sustainability Manager (Agriculture) | Develops and implements sustainable agricultural practices to mitigate environmental risks and improve resilience. Focuses on reducing carbon footprint and promoting biodiversity. Increasing demand for professionals with ESG expertise. |
| Farm Business Advisor (Risk Management Specialist) | Provides financial and strategic guidance to farmers on managing business risks and improving profitability. Requires strong business acumen and understanding of agricultural economics. |
